Test Procedure
- FD1 CHECK FOR DIAGNOSTIC TROUBLE CODES (DTCS)
Are DTCs P0504, P0571, P0572, P0573, P0703, P1572 or P1703 present?
Yes No For KOER DTC P1703, GO to FD2.
For all others, GO to FD3.RETURN to SYMPTOM CHARTS for further direction. - FD2 VERIFY THE BRAKE PEDAL WAS APPLIED
Was the brake pedal applied and released during the KOER self-test?
Yes No GO to FD3. CARRY OUT the PCM KOER self-test.
APPLY and RELEASE the brake pedal during the KOER test. - FD3 CHECK THE OPERATION OF THE STOPLAMPS
Do the stoplamps operate correctly?
Yes No GO to FD4. REFER to the Exterior Lighting article, to diagnose the inoperative stoplamps. - FD4 CHECK CRUISE CONTROL OPERATION
Does the cruise control operate correctly?
Yes No GO to FD5. REFER to the Cruise Control article to continue diagnosis of the cruise control system. - FD5 CHECK FOR BPP CIRCUIT CYCLING
- Ignition OFF.
- PCM connector disconnected.
- Ignition ON, engine OFF.
- Apply and release the brake pedal while monitoring the voltage.
- Measure the voltage between:
(+) PCM Connector, Harness Side (-) BPP - Pin B2 Ground
Is voltage less than 1 volt with the brake pedal released and greater than 10.5 volts with the brake pedal fully applied?
Yes No GO to FD6. REPAIR the open circuit. Clear the PCM DTCs.
REPEAT the self-test. - FD6 CHECK THE BRAKE SWITCH
- Ignition OFF.
- BPP Switch connector disconnected.
- Measure the resistance between:
(+) BPP Switch Connector, Component Side (-) BPP Switch Connector, Component Side BPS - Pin 2 SIGRTN - Pin 3 - Apply and release the brake pedal while monitoring the resistance value.
Is the resistance less than 5 ohms with the brake pedal released and greater than 10K ohms with the brake pedal fully applied?
Yes No GO to FD7. INSTALL a new BPP switch. Clear the PCM DTCs. REPEAT the self-test. - FD7 CHECK THE CIRCUITS FOR AN OPEN
(+) BPP Switch Connector, Harness Side (-) PCM Connector, Harness Side BPS - Pin 2 BPS - Pin B3 SIGRTN - Pin 3 SIGRTN - Pin B39 Are the resistances less than 5 ohms?
Yes No GO to FD8. REPAIR the open circuit. Clear the PCM DTCs.
REPEAT the self-test. - FD8 CHECK CIRCUITS FOR A SHORT TO GROUND
- Measure the resistance between:
(+) BPP Switch Connector, Harness Side (-) BPS - Pin 2 Ground SIGRTN - Pin 3 Ground
Are the resistances greater than 10K ohms?
Yes No GO to FD9. REPAIR the short circuit. Clear the PCM DTCs.
REPEAT the self-test. - Measure the resistance between:
